Hack it up in an app such as Adobe Audition or Audacity (free option) or just provide a .cue sheet so people can burn it tracked straight from a single mp3.
 
Cheers SPeedY_B, i'm grabbing that Audacity app now. Good suggestion.

Will it help me create a cue sheet too?
 
Nope, it'll let you hack the file up into separate files. I usually record the mix, save the raw data, hack the waveform up into tracks, save each as a wav or mp3 (depending on what I'm going to do with it :))
